Roštilj kobasica (Fresh Serbian BBQ sausage)
Like everywhere in the world, BBQ is very popular in Serbia too.
 
There are many specialities, but Roštilj kobasica is one of the favourite.
This sausage is made of lean pork mince, paprika and spices,
and it is stuffed into the lamb sausage skin for easy frying.

Thüringer Bratwurst

 

History

Thuringian sausage has been produced for hundreds of years. The oldest known recipe dates from 1613 and is kept in the State Archive in Weimar.

 

Production

Only finely minced pork, beef, or sometimes veal, is used in production. In addition to salt and pepper, caraway, marjoram, and garlic are used. The specific spice mixtures can vary according to traditional recipes or regional tastes.

These ingredients are blended together and filled into a pig or sheep intestine. Thuringian sausages are distinguished from the dozens of unique types of German wursts by the distinctive spices (which includes marjoram) and their low fat content (25% as compared to up to 60% in other sausages)

 

Preparation

The preferred preparation method for Thuringian sausage is roasted over charcoal or on a grill rubbed with bacon. The fire shouldn't be so hot that the skin breaks.

Usually, a Thuringian sausage is presented in a cut-open roll and brushed with mustard only.
